Zelig Posted July 24, 2010 Posted July 24, 2010 Deliverance - It is an epic of a film of a group of friends who go on a canoe trip to embrace the nature and end of fighting for their lives and sanity. The plot is simple but it grips on to you. The scenery is spectacular and the director has used the silence of the woods and the river to good effect throughout the movie. The character transition of Jon Voight from a family man to warrior is believable and that's plainly down to brilliant acting from the excellent actor. A must watch! The Consequences of Love (Italian) - A touch conservative in feel with a twist of retro this film oozes style -the brilliant camera-work, acting, script, soundtrack and the manner that the secret life of the protagonist unfolds all complement each other in making this film a good one. With out a single scene of violence/sex, it creates a sense of suspense albeit it fails to maintain it throughout. The film is slow paced...not for all. This sums it up nicely - "The film is about someone so unused to life that when starts to live he cannot and gives up".
